Broadcasting Services (Events) Notice (No. 1) 2010 (Amendment No. 9 of 2015) (Cth)

Case

Commonwealth of Australia

Broadcasting Services Act 1992

Broadcasting Services (Events) Notice (No. 1) 2010
(Amendment No. 9 of 2015)

I, MITCH FIFIELD, Minister for Communications, make this Notice under subsection 115(2) of the Broadcasting Services Act 1992.

Dated 21 October 2015

MITCH FIFIELD
Minister for Communications

____________________

1.         Name of Notice

This Notice is the Broadcasting Services (Events) Notice (No. 1) 2010 (Amendment No. 9 of 2015).

2.         Commencement

This Notice commences on the day it is registered on the Federal Register of Legislative Instruments.

3.         Amendment of the Broadcasting Services (Events) Notice (No. 1) 2010

Schedule 1 to this Notice amends the Broadcasting Services (Events) Notice (No. 1) 2010.

Schedule 1 – Amendments

  1. Clause 4.1 of the Schedule

Repeal the clause, substitute:

4.1              Each match in the Australian Football League Premiership competition, including the Finals Series.

  1. Clause 5.1 of the Schedule

Repeal the clause, substitute:

5.1              Each match in the National Rugby League Premiership competition, including the Finals Series.

  1. Clause 6.1 of the Schedule

Repeal the clause, substitute:

6.1              Each international “test” match involving the senior Australian representative team selected by the Australian Rugby Union, played in Australia, New Zealand, South Africa or Europe.

  1. Clause 7.2 of the Schedule

Repeal the clause, substitute:

7.2              Each “test” match involving the senior Australian representative team selected by Cricket Australia and the senior English representative team, played in the United Kingdom.

  1. Paragraph 9.3(a) of the Schedule

Omit “2015 and 2016 United States Open tennis tournaments”, substitute “2016 United States Open tennis tournament”.

  1. Clause 10.1 of the Schedule

Repeal the clause, substitute:

10.1            Each international netball match involving the senior Australian representative team selected by the All Australian Netball Association, played in Australia or New Zealand, except for:

(a)  the matches to be played in Australia on 25 October 2015 and 30 October 2015 involving the senior Australian representative team.
